Transaction ff403992d8e9daf9fe64bac41eb67066d58c0efa97646ac54153a154cea60c39
1 Input
1 Output
-
ff403992d8e9daf9fe64bac41eb67066d58c0efa97646ac54153a154cea60c39:0
- value
- 2721557855033
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 006acca3acdebeb80761053c80d9a803dcb8b3dd524ca251f1499885821de183
- address
- ltc1gqp4vegavm6ltspmpq57gpkdgq0wt3v7a2fx2y503fxvgtqsauxpstg5206